Checking prohibited items and local regulations
Are there specific rules about shipping batteries to Japan? Yes, and staying informed is key to a smooth delivery. While power stations are generally shippable, they fall under specific categories for prohibited items or restricted goods depending on their Watt-hour (Wh) capacity. It is a good idea to check the shipping rules on the prohibited items page to ensure the Solix C300 DC complies with current 2026 air freight regulations.
